Game description: Explore Springfield as your favorite Simpsons characters as you unravel the plot that threatens the town's very existence. Play as Homer, Bart, Marge, Lisa, and Apu in over 56 driving and on-foot missions in seven challenging levels. Drive in 40 of Springfield's finest vehicles including Mr. Plow and the Canyonero. Unlock the multiplayer mode to play against three other players. The world of the Simpsons has many gags and surprises in store for you.
The game follows the Simpson family, who witness many strange incidents that occur in Springfield; security cameras, mysterious vans, crop circles, and a "new and improved" flavor of the popular soft drink Buzz Cola (which causes insanity). When the family takes matters into their own hands, along with the help of Apu, they discover numerous shocking secrets, and soon realize these incidents are part of a larger alien conspiracy.

Known Issues

Lens flare visible through solid objects

  • Status: Active
  • Type: Minor
  • Description: The lens flare effect of the sun is visible even when the sun is behind a solid object.
  • Workaround: Go to Config > Emulation Settings > Games Fixes tab, click "Enable manual game fixes" and enable the "FPU Negative Div Hack" fix.

Square texture outlines

  • Status: Active
  • Type: Minor
  • Description: With the Renderer set to "OpenGL (Hardware)" textures of some 2D objects and effects have square outlines
  • Workaround: Go to Config > Video (GS) > Plugin Settings, and set Blending Unit Accuracy to "None".
